What’s the difference between the mid-market rate and the rate you’d get for 800 GBP to USD at a currency exchange kiosk?

When sending money abroad, understanding currency exchange rates is crucial. One key concept to grasp is the difference between the mid-market rate and the rate you get at a currency exchange kiosk. The mid-market rate, often referred to as the "interbank rate," is the rate at which banks trade currency with each other. It's considered the most accurate reflection of a currency's value.

However, when you exchange currency at a kiosk, such as in a tourist area or at an airport, the rate you'll receive is usually less favorable than the mid-market rate. This is because kiosks often add a markup to cover their costs and generate profit. For example, if you were exchanging 800 GBP to USD, the kiosk rate might be lower than the mid-market rate, meaning you’ll receive fewer dollars for your pounds.

As a result, it's essential to compare rates before converting currency, especially for large remittances. Using online services or a trusted remittance provider can often offer more competitive rates, ensuring you get the best value for your money. By being aware of these differences, you can save on transaction costs and send more money to your loved ones.

What would 800 GBP be worth in USD with a rate of 1.32?

When sending money internationally, exchange rates are crucial in determining the amount the recipient will get. If you're remitting 800 GBP and the exchange rate is 1.32, it’s important to calculate the equivalent amount in USD. This simple process allows you to plan your remittance accurately and avoid surprises.

To convert GBP to USD, you multiply the amount in GBP by the exchange rate. In this case, 800 GBP multiplied by 1.32 gives you 1,056 USD. This means that if you are sending 800 GBP to a loved one or for business purposes, they will receive 1,056 USD, based on the current exchange rate.

What is the tax implication when exchanging 800 GBP to USD in some countries?

Exchanging 800 GBP to USD can carry different tax implications depending on the country and the purpose of the transfer. In many jurisdictions, currency exchange itself is not directly taxed, but gains arising from exchange rate fluctuations may be subject to capital gains tax if the transaction is considered an investment activity. For personal remittances, most countries do not tax the principal amount, but financial institutions may still report large or frequent exchanges to comply with anti-money laundering regulations.

From a remittance business perspective, tax treatment varies widely across regions. For example, the United States may require reporting of foreign currency transactions over certain thresholds, while countries like the UK generally do not tax personal currency exchanges unless they generate taxable gains. In parts of Asia and Africa, regulatory frameworks may impose additional documentation or service taxes on remittance services rather than the exchange itself. Businesses facilitating GBP to USD transfers must ensure compliance with local tax laws, reporting obligations, and customer verification standards to avoid penalties.

How does Brexit influence the value of GBP against USD for amounts like 800 GBP?

Brexit has had a significant impact on the value of the British Pound (GBP) against the US Dollar (USD), influencing remittance decisions for individuals sending money abroad. Since the 2016 referendum, uncertainty around trade deals, economic policies, and financial regulations has caused fluctuations in GBP/USD exchange rates. For amounts like 800 GBP, these changes can directly affect the amount recipients receive, making timing and rate awareness crucial.

When sending 800 GBP, even small shifts in the exchange rate can result in noticeable differences in USD received. For instance, a 1% drop in GBP could mean losing $8 on a single transfer. Remittance businesses highlight this impact to encourage clients to monitor rates and plan transfers strategically, potentially using rate alerts or forward contracts to lock in favorable rates and protect against volatility caused by Brexit-related news.
